The U.S. Department of Defense Plans to Equip Military Bases with Small Nuclear Reactors

The U.S. Department of Defense has announced the "Janus" nuclear power program, which aims to provide uninterrupted energy support for military bases and strategic operations.

The U.S. military stated in an official statement: "Executive Order No. 14299 on the Application of Advanced Nuclear Reactor Technologies for National Security Interests requires the Department of Defense to activate a nuclear reactor under military supervision within U.S. military facilities by September 30, 2028."

The statement said that the program will collaborate with the Defense Innovation Unit (DIU) to develop commercial small modular reactors through flexible multi-phase contracts. During this process, the ownership of these reactors will remain with the companies.
